Carriage House
Recovery Centers of America
Carriage House by Recovery Centers of America is a comprehensive addiction treatment facility located approximately 30 minutes from Carversville. This JCAHO-accredited center offers evidence-based treatments including medical detox, inpatient rehabilitation, and intensive outpatient programs. The facility features 24/7 medical monitoring, dual diagnosis treatment, and family programs. With a strong focus on individualized care and aftercare planning, Carriage House maintains high standards of safety and clinical excellence, serving Bucks County and surrounding areas with proven treatment methodologies.

The Ranch Pennsylvania
Elements Behavioral Health
Located just 15 minutes from Carversville in Wrightstown, The Ranch Pennsylvania offers luxury residential addiction treatment in a serene, rural setting. The facility specializes in treating co-occurring mental health disorders and trauma, utilizing evidence-based therapies alongside holistic approaches like equine therapy, yoga, and mindfulness. With a high staff-to-client ratio and comprehensive aftercare planning, The Ranch provides personalized treatment plans in a comfortable, home-like environment. Their experienced clinical team includes board-certified addiction specialists and mental health professionals.

Livengrin Foundation
Livengrin Foundation Inc.
Livengrin Foundation is one of Pennsylvania's most established and respected addiction treatment centers, located approximately 25 minutes from Carversville. With over five decades of service, this nonprofit organization offers comprehensive care including medical detox, residential treatment, and extensive outpatient services. Livengrin's evidence-based approach incorporates cognitive behavioral therapy, 12-step facilitation, and specialized programs for professionals and first responders. The facility maintains excellent safety records and high client satisfaction through personalized treatment planning and strong alumni support networks.

Are there residential rehab centers located directly in Carversville, PA, or will I need to travel to nearby towns?
Carversville itself is a small, historic village with a very low population and does not host any residential rehab facilities. For inpatient treatment, you will need to travel to nearby areas such as Doylestown, New Hope, or Philadelphia, which offer a range of residential programs. Local resources in Carversville can help connect you with these nearby centers and arrange transportation if needed.
How can I find local support groups for addiction recovery in the Carversville area?
While Carversville may not have meetings within the village, nearby communities in Bucks County host numerous support groups like AA, NA, and SMART Recovery. You can find meetings in Doylestown, New Hope, and Lambertville, NJ, which are a short drive away. The Bucks County Drug and Alcohol Commission website provides an updated directory of local meeting times and locations.
What should I expect from outpatient addiction treatment programs accessible from Carversville, PA?
Outpatient programs in the region, such as those in Doylestown or New Hope, typically offer flexible scheduling for therapy, counseling, and medication-assisted treatment (MAT). These programs allow you to live at home while receiving structured support, often including individual and group sessions. Many centers provide telehealth options, which can be particularly convenient for residents in rural areas like Carversville.
Are there specialized addiction treatment options in the Carversville region for professionals or executives?
Yes, the greater Bucks County area, including near Carversville, offers several upscale rehab centers that cater to professionals and executives, providing discreet, high-quality care with amenities. These programs often feature private accommodations, flexible scheduling, and therapies tailored to high-pressure careers. Facilities in nearby Solebury, New Hope, and Princeton, NJ, are within reasonable commuting distance for Carversville residents.
How do I verify if a rehab center near Carversville accepts my Pennsylvania health insurance?
Start by contacting the Pennsylvania Insurance Department or using your insurer's online provider directory to find in-network facilities in Bucks County. You can also call rehab centers directly in Doylestown, New Hope, or Warrington to verify insurance acceptance and coverage details. Many centers offer free insurance verification services to help Carversville residents understand their benefits and out-of-pocket costs.
